#f94118 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f94118 is composed of 97.6% red, 25.5%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73.9% magenta, 90.4%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 10.9 degrees, a saturation of 94.9% and a lightness of 53.5%. #f94118 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8230 with #f30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3300.

Shades and Tints of #f94118

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120400 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#f94118

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c8785 is the less saturated color, while #f94118 is the most saturated one.
